How To Fix VB_CNT_ACTIVATION039 - Internal batch number assignment activated in table TCUBN.


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: VB_CNT_ACTIVATION - Messages for batch content activation

  • Message number: 039

  • Message text: Internal batch number assignment activated in table TCUBN.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message VB_CNT_ACTIVATION039 - Internal batch number assignment activated in table TCUBN. ?

    The SAP error message VB_CNT_ACTIVATION039 indicates that the internal batch number assignment has been activated in the table TCUBN. This typically occurs in the context of batch management in SAP, where the system is trying to assign batch numbers to materials, but there is a configuration issue or a conflict with the settings.

    Cause:

    1. Configuration Issue: The internal batch number assignment may have been activated in the system, but the necessary configurations for batch management may not be properly set up.
    2. Inconsistent Settings: There may be inconsistencies between the material master settings and the batch management settings.
    3. Batch Management Activation: The batch management feature may have been activated for a material that does not have the appropriate settings in the material master or in the batch management configuration.

    Solution:

    1. Check Batch Management Settings:

      • Go to the transaction code OMI4 (or the relevant configuration path) to check the batch management settings.
      • Ensure that the settings for internal batch number assignment are correctly configured.
    2. Review Material Master Data:

      • Use transaction code MM03 to review the material master data for the affected materials.
      • Check the "Basic Data" and "Plant Data" views to ensure that batch management is correctly activated.
    3. Adjust Configuration in TCUBN:

      • If necessary, you may need to adjust the settings in the TCUBN table. This typically requires access to the SAP configuration settings and should be done with caution.
      • Ensure that the internal batch number assignment is appropriate for the materials you are working with.
    4. Consult SAP Notes:

      • Check for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error message. SAP Notes often provide patches or additional configuration steps that can resolve issues.
    5. Testing:

      • After making changes, perform tests to ensure that batch number assignment works as expected without triggering the error message.
